www.ejtag.ru

Форум поддержки программ "Tiny Tools" (CPLD/USB-S/USB-F/USB-SPI EJTAG Tiny Tools)


Расширенный поиск
Текущее время: 10 дек 2016, 13:57

Часовой пояс: UTC + 7 часов




Начать новую тему Ответить на тему  [ Сообщений: 13 ]  На страницу 1, 2  След.
Автор Сообщение
 Заголовок сообщения: Samsung ML-1610 (Jupiter4E)
СообщениеДобавлено: 05 дек 2014, 01:43 
В сети
Администратор
Аватара пользователя

Зарегистрирован: 15 окт 2011, 14:15
Сообщения: 4149
Фото: 64
Откуда: Красноярск
Страна: Russia (ru)
Благодарил (а): 180 раз.
Поблагодарили: 3867 раз.
Пункты репутации: 290
СвойСвойСвой
Попалась на eBay недорогая плата от этого принтера, теперь есть поддержка данного процессора в программе с версии 0.1.0.2118b.
Конфиг [Jupiter4E] для платы, у которой проходит инициализация озу.
Конфиг [Jupiter4E Clean] для "убитой" (чистой) флеши.

У кого есть подобные принтерные платы - тестируем.
Дамп приложен.
Лог
<----- 0.1.0.2118 ----->
Jupiter4E
Log Level = Normal
Задаем цепочку TAP и создаем модуль ЦПУ
Используем модуль ЦПУ ARM9
VCC = 3,29
VIO = 1,89
New VIO = 3,32
Модуль ЦПУ успешно создан
Конфигурация ТАР - 0 0/0 0/4
Сбрасываем TAP
CPU BIG-ENDIAN
Устанавливаем скорость JTAG - 12 MHz
Читаем ID процессора
CpuID = 0x10940F0F
Читаем IMP code
IMP code не поддерживается
ARM part number = 0x0940
Core with MPU
Family ARM9
Инициализируем модуль ARM9 ....
DBGCTRL = 0xD
Процессор остановлен в ARM.
ID reg val = 0x41029402
Модуль ЦПУ инициализирован
Создаем модуль флешь
Flash mode: Fast Smart
Проверяем зависимости от процессора
Модуль >Samsumg Jupiter4E Internal Flash< требует тип(ы) процессоров :
ARM9

Зависимости удовлетворены
Базовый адрес флеши = 0x0
Режим доступа 32 бит / разрядность 32 бит
Быстрое чтение по 256 байт
Быстрая запись по 256 байт
Базовый адрес sdram = 0x2000000
Первые 16 байт флеши со смещения 0x0:
54F09FE5 54F09FE5 54F09FE5 54F09FE5
Определяем флешь ...
Manufacture ID = 0x0043 Device ID = 0x3344 00AA 0000
Unknown or Internal Flash
Jupiter4E
Flash size = 524288
Region = 0 ; Block size = 1024 ; Block count = 512
Записываем файл D:\USB_EJTAG\Dumps\ml-1610.bin
Размер = 524288 байт
Смещение = 0x0
Будем стирать 512 блок(ов)...
Стираем блок 512 с адресом = 0x7FC00
Успешно стерто 512 блок(ов)
Запись начата
1:47:43
Используем быструю запись
Размер пакета 256 байт
Запись завершена
1:48:08
Средняя скорость 21,3 Кбайт/сек
Первые 16 байт флеши со смещения 0x0:
54F09FE5 54F09FE5 54F09FE5 54F09FE5


У вас нет необходимых прав для просмотра вложений в этом сообщении.



За это сообщение автора sergiuss поблагодарили: 6 Anatoliy_tlk (05 дек 2014, 01:46), Ismat (05 дек 2014, 02:10), Mity (05 дек 2014, 12:41), nazik (05 дек 2014, 02:16), pta79 (15 авг 2015, 19:48), wofs (15 дек 2014, 01:42)
  Рейтинг: 19.35%
Вернуться к началу
 Профиль Фотоальбом  
 
 Заголовок сообщения: Re: Samsung ML-1610 (Jupiter4E)
СообщениеДобавлено: 05 дек 2014, 02:27 
Не в сети

Зарегистрирован: 28 окт 2012, 20:47
Сообщения: 103
Страна: Turkmenistan (tm)
Благодарил (а): 15 раз.
Поблагодарили: 28 раз.
Пункты репутации: 0
Новичек
можете ли показать подключения ejtag, нужно ли на самой плате что нибудь замыкать


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Samsung ML-1610 (Jupiter4E)
СообщениеДобавлено: 05 дек 2014, 10:55 
В сети
Администратор
Аватара пользователя

Зарегистрирован: 15 окт 2011, 14:15
Сообщения: 4149
Фото: 64
Откуда: Красноярск
Страна: Russia (ru)
Благодарил (а): 180 раз.
Поблагодарили: 3867 раз.
Пункты репутации: 290
СвойСвойСвой
Вот тут выложил


Вернуться к началу
 Профиль Фотоальбом  
 
 Заголовок сообщения: Re: Samsung ML-1610 (Jupiter4E)
СообщениеДобавлено: 24 июл 2015, 20:07 
Не в сети

Зарегистрирован: 28 окт 2012, 20:47
Сообщения: 103
Страна: Turkmenistan (tm)
Благодарил (а): 15 раз.
Поблагодарили: 28 раз.
Пункты репутации: 0
Новичек
Добрый день.
Уважаемый sergiuss, правильно я подключился к Jupiter4EPBA принтер самунг ml-1660
TDO – 2pin, TMS – 5pin, nTRST – 6pin, TDI – 7pin, TCLK – 8pin. Плата моя отличается, какой мне резистор удалить (или резистор соединяющий nTRST с массой)


У вас нет необходимых прав для просмотра вложений в этом сообщении.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Samsung ML-1610 (Jupiter4E)
СообщениеДобавлено: 24 июл 2015, 20:23 
В сети
Администратор
Аватара пользователя

Зарегистрирован: 15 окт 2011, 14:15
Сообщения: 4149
Фото: 64
Откуда: Красноярск
Страна: Russia (ru)
Благодарил (а): 180 раз.
Поблагодарили: 3867 раз.
Пункты репутации: 290
СвойСвойСвой
Мне угадать какой резистор удалить? :-d
Может тестер в руки и вызвоните сами?


Вернуться к началу
 Профиль Фотоальбом  
 
 Заголовок сообщения: Re: Samsung ML-1610 (Jupiter4E)
СообщениеДобавлено: 24 июл 2015, 20:39 
Не в сети

Зарегистрирован: 28 окт 2012, 20:47
Сообщения: 103
Страна: Turkmenistan (tm)
Благодарил (а): 15 раз.
Поблагодарили: 28 раз.
Пункты репутации: 0
Новичек
я же писал или резистор соединяющий nTRST с массой


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Samsung ML-1610 (Jupiter4E)
СообщениеДобавлено: 24 июл 2015, 21:29 
Не в сети

Зарегистрирован: 28 окт 2012, 20:47
Сообщения: 103
Страна: Turkmenistan (tm)
Благодарил (а): 15 раз.
Поблагодарили: 28 раз.
Пункты репутации: 0
Новичек
не могу сохранить дамп, скорость менял
Код:
FileVersion = 0.1.0.2121
Firmware Version 0.25
Firmware Version 0.25
USB-'F' ready
<----- 0.1.0.2121 ----->
Jupiter4E
Log Level = Normal
Задаем цепочку TAP и создаем модуль ЦПУ
Используем модуль ЦПУ ARM9
VCC = 3,27
VIO = 1,76
New VIO = 3,33
Модуль ЦПУ успешно создан
Конфигурация ТАР - 0 0/0 0/4
Сбрасываем TAP
CPU BIG-ENDIAN
Устанавливаем скорость JTAG - 12 MHz
Читаем ID процессора
CpuID = 0x10940F0F
Читаем IMP code
IMP code не поддерживается
ARM part number = 0x0940
Core with MPU
Family ARM9
Инициализируем модуль ARM9 ....
DBGCTRL = 0xD
Процессор остановлен в ARM.
ID reg val = 0x41029402
Модуль ЦПУ инициализирован
Создаем модуль флешь
Flash mode: Fast Smart
Проверяем зависимости от процессора
Модуль >Samsumg Jupiter4E Internal Flash< требует тип(ы) процессоров :
ARM9
 
Зависимости удовлетворены
Базовый адрес флеши = 0x0
Режим доступа 32 бит / разрядность 32 бит
Быстрое чтение по 1024 байт
Быстрая запись по 1024 байт
Базовый адрес sdram = 0x2000000
Первые 16 байт флеши со смещения 0x0:
 60F09FE5 60F09FE5 60F09FE5 60F09FE5
Определяем флешь ...
Manufacture ID = 0x0043 Device ID = 0x3344 00AA 0000
Unknown or Internal  Flash
Jupiter4E
Flash size = 524288
Region = 0 ; Block size = 1024 ; Block count = 512
Используем быстрый режим, блок = 1024 байт
Читаем 524288 байт со смещения 0x0
Записываем в файл D:\Rabochiy\Tuner\DVB-S2\Jtag\USB-F\usb_ejtag_tt_0.1.0.2121b\Dumps\ml-1660.bin
Чтение начато
19:25:10
Ошибка чтения адреса = 0x0
Чтение завершено
19:25:10
Средняя скорость 0,0 Кбайт/сек

если снять галку fast flash читает долго


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Samsung ML-1610 (Jupiter4E)
СообщениеДобавлено: 25 июл 2015, 01:18 
Не в сети

Зарегистрирован: 25 авг 2013, 04:33
Сообщения: 149
Страна: Russia (ru)
Благодарил (а): 6 раз.
Поблагодарили: 26 раз.
Пункты репутации: 6
Пользователь
А в связи с чем - прошиваете принтер ?
Может у него RAM битый?


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Samsung ML-1610 (Jupiter4E)
СообщениеДобавлено: 25 июл 2015, 01:36 
Не в сети

Зарегистрирован: 28 окт 2012, 20:47
Сообщения: 103
Страна: Turkmenistan (tm)
Благодарил (а): 15 раз.
Поблагодарили: 28 раз.
Пункты репутации: 0
Новичек
RAM целый, до меня принтер не вскрывали, виновник говорил прошил не той прошивкой, скачал с инета халявый фикс и угробил не сколько принтеров.


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: Samsung ML-1610 (Jupiter4E)
СообщениеДобавлено: 25 июл 2015, 05:07 
Не в сети

Зарегистрирован: 25 авг 2013, 04:33
Сообщения: 149
Страна: Russia (ru)
Благодарил (а): 6 раз.
Поблагодарили: 26 раз.
Пункты репутации: 6
Пользователь
ну лично я их прошивал куском родного бута который запускал с остановом на переходе в ядро а потом запускал процедуру прошивки по usb. и оно уже проливало стандартную прошивку.
Причем делалось это все обычным джилинком.
Вообще - если не ошибаюсь в программе есть 2 конфигурации для юпитера - попробуйте другую из них.

И вот почитайте - возможно поможет. Они если не ошибаюсь на одном и том же проце.
http://printblog.com.ua/proshivki-samsungxerox/proshivka-samsung-ml-1661.html


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 13 ]  На страницу 1, 2  След.

Часовой пояс: UTC + 7 часов


Кто сейчас на конференции

Сейчас этот форум просматривают: dmdon (firefox) и гости: 2


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
Powered by phpBB® Forum Software © phpBB Group (блог о phpBB)
Русская поддержка phpBB
phpBB Shop